Remarks

My reason for choosing Mody University was mainly because it is near home. Also after not doing too well in the JEE Mains, I could not get into any government colleges so this was the best option after that. ASSOCHAM actually ranked it the best women's university in the Asia Pacific and my parents were also relieved because it is a women's university. When applying, I saw that there were two kinds of Admissions Process, MUSAT (Mody University Scholarship cum Admission Test which is an online national level test. There are test Centres across many Cities of India too. But I went for the Fast Track Admission which allowed me to avail unique scholarship programmes which is available on getting 60 percent and above in 10+2 as well as Qualifying marks in relevant national level test. I submitted my Application Form online andd filled in a DD of Rs.1000/- drawn in favor of my university to apply. After that I soon got to know that I had been accepted and with a scholarship too.

Course Curriculum Overview

3

Our department's curriculum is really inclusive. We get in-depth knowledge about AI, Machine Learning, and Deep Learning and other subjects which gives us the option to look around for different fields before we get to decide in one career path. Our profeesors are really good too, they help us as much as possible and encourage us to pursue our own projects as everyone believes in hands-on learning.

Placement Experience

3.5

I have heard that more than 90% of our seniors have been placed in reputed firms including top notch Bluechip and Multi National Companies and almost everyone I know who opted for placement have been placed. My seniors told me that more than 450 offers were made and Amazon who hired 2 students during its first visit and were so impressed that they came back and hired 7 more, Hewlett Packard has also repeated the same and recruited twice from our University. Everyone was quite excited about these actually. The highest package fetched by the students is 18 lakh per annum, while the average package stands at 4.5 lakh per annum, from what I hear.

Fee Structure And Facilities

My total amount of tuition fees for all four years comes to about 10 lakhs I think. Which is why the scholarships really come in handy. I get a 25% waiver on my tuition fee based on my last marks that is more than 80% Marks in Last Qualifying Exam (for best 5 subjects). There are actually about a dozen types of different scholarships from a 100% waiver to 10%s too. Oh, and my All India General Category Rank in JEE (Mains) had to be within upto 200001 -250000. Toppers of any State Board/Central Board get a full waiver I think children of Defence Personnel, Police, Paramilitary also gets about a 50% waiver, one of my friends who gets that told me.

Campus Life

3.5

I have a lovely time in campus with my friends actually! We are made to emphasize upon and work for an all-round development in various co-curricular activities like sports (which include both indoor and outdoor games). There are also cultural meets, fests and competitions are held from time to time which gets the campus buzzing. We, that is the School of Engineering and Technology students, also regularly participate in Students' conferences, symposia and competitions for Research paper presentations. This year our seniors won several prizes in such paper presentation competitions held in other institutions. Something my friends and I attende on our first year was the International Conference on Microbial, Plant and Animal Research (ICMPAR), which was funded by the Department of Biotechnology. There were hundreds of people including scientists, academicians and research scholars from India and abroad who participated and presented their research papers and posters. It was all quite amazing to see with my own two eyes.
